Description
The Health Service Executive (HSE) invites Expressions of Interest submission from suitably qualified service providers (referred to as “Candidates” in Stage 1 of this Restricted Procedure), to provide Remote Health Monitoring Technology solution(s) to Support Clinical Care in the Ambulatory Setting (referred to as the ‘Solution’), as described within the Specification of Services at Section 1 of this Request To Participate (RTP) (the “Services”) for the HSE. Government (Sláintecare Report), departmental (Digital for Care 2030), and organisational strategy (HSE Corporate Plan 2025-2027), respectively note the potential to expand the use of telehealth services as a key mechanism to enable care delivery closer to home, earlier discharge from secondary care services, and to enhance access to services for patients and families. Remote health monitoring has emerged as a viable clinical tool, that is a safe and efficient alternative to care provision in conventional clinical settings.
